About PVG
Primary international gateway to Shanghai and one of the busiest cargo airports in the world.
Why "PVG"?
PVG comes from Pudong (PU) and Shanghai (VG was an available combination). Pudong refers to the east side of the Huangpu River where the airport is located.
Terminals
Terminal 1
Serves China Eastern Airlines, Shanghai Airlines, and SkyTeam alliance members. Connected to Terminal 2 via free shuttle bus (10-15 minutes).
Terminal 2
Serves Air China, Star Alliance, and Oneworld carriers. Features the Maglev train connection. Newer facilities with extensive shopping.

Getting There & Away
Taxi
CNY 150-200 ($21-28 USD) metered
45-75 minutes to city center
Public Transport
CNY 50 ($7 USD) Maglev + Metro
55 minutes to People Square to city center

Explore the City
These activities require leaving the airport. Make sure you have valid visa and enough time before your next flight.
Ride the Maglev Train
The world fastest commercial train reaches 430 km/h (267 mph). Round trip to Longyang Road and back takes about 30 minutes total.
Shanghai Dumpling Tasting
Shanghai is famous for xiaolongbao (soup dumplings). Visit a local dumpling house in the city or try Din Tai Fung at the airport.
Visit the Bund and Lujiazui
Shanghai iconic waterfront with views of both colonial architecture and futuristic Pudong skyline. Take Maglev + Metro (55 min each way).
Visit Yu Garden and Old Town
Classical Chinese garden and surrounding bazaar in Old Shanghai. About 60 minutes from the airport via Maglev + Metro.

Money & Currency
- Currency: CNY (Chinese Yuan)
- Exchange: Bank of China and ICBC in Terminal 1 and Terminal 2 arrivals and departures. 24-hour ATMs available.
- Hours: 6:00 AM - 11:30 PM daily
- Tipping: Tipping is not customary in China. No tips expected at restaurants, hotels, or for services.
Smoking Areas
Designated smoking rooms in both terminals, located past security checkpoints. Clearly signed.
